Chanticleer Inn, named from Chaucer’s Canterbury Tales’ famous rooster character, was built in 1922 by the Sanborn Family of Eagle River. The main lodge burned in 1923, but was rebuilt immediately. Some artifacts of this fire are on display in the lobby of the Inn’s main lodge. John and Betty Alward (Jake’s parents) purchased the “summer only” resort in 1951 with their friends, Dick and Gerry Brown. At that time, the resort consisted of 13 cottages along the waterfront, the lodge and 40 acres of land. For health reasons, the Browns sold out to the Alwards in 1953.

John and Betty Alward and their three children, Lauralee, Chuck, and Jake began, with gusto, to upgrade the resort, beginning with winterizing the existing units. Thus, Chanticleer became a year ‘round resort. By 1965, they had removed 2 cottages and built the motel units. They worked tirelessly, running the resort and cooking for the American Plan Resort. The Alwards were active community members and industry innovators. John passed away in 1990. Betty “Chief” at 91, passed away in July of 2006.  Jake’s parents also founded the World Championship Snowmobile Derby on Dollar Lake in 1963 and 1964. John Alward was inducted posthumously into the International Snowmobile Racing Hall of Fame in 1992. We’ve been host to several re-enactments since the original Derby.

Jake purchased the resort from his parents in 1972 and the Cleerwood Village Condominiums were built that winter and opened in July 1973. He married Sue Satran of Eagle River in 1976. They reside on the property and have the 3rd generation of Alwards in place; Jennifer, Jessica, Janlee, and Rob. Since that time three more cottages were removed. 1983 brought a major renovation of the Main Lodge - new entrance, front desk/office, a gift shop, and much larger bathrooms! Also, there was a “facelift” for the cocktail lounge, which included new carpet, yet preserving the cozy ambiance of old. The lower level of this addition, known as “Below the Deck”, is presently our conference/banquet room for approximately 80 persons.

We pride ourselves in keeping the Inn in top condition, from continual updating, redecorating, remodeling, and adding new amenities to meet the needs of our 21st century guests. In 1983, we received Property of the Year by the Wisconsin Innkeepers Association, and Honorable Mention in 1993. Jake was among those honored in the American Snowmobile Who’s Who two years in a row. Also in 2003 the first annual Lemans car/truck race was held on Dollar Lake ice in early January. Most recently we were selected as number 3 for Best Individual Resort/Motel, and number 2 for Best Individual Restaurant by Snow Goer Magazine, nationally, in 2004.

Our veteran chef and restaurant manager, Gary Kreger, has been with the Inn since 1976 and received much acclaim for his expertise, including Employee of the Year of the Wisconsin Innkeepers in 2001. His reputation of excellence earned the Chanticleer Restaurant the “Rave Award” from Northern Action Magazine in 1991, and in 2005 the"RESTAURANT OF THE MONTH" choice destination award by Discover Wisconsin, further promoting the Inn’s popularity. 1991 marked the date that the Restaurant was rebuilt, increasing the capacity to 125! Coming by boat or by car, tourists and locals alike enjoy the mouth-watering cuisine in our Restaurant as well as our famous “Beer Garden” for delicious grilled lunches in the summer.

Jake and Sue are committed to continuing a tradition of excellence of this 2nd generation, Family-owned Resort and preserving the natural beauty of its beautiful 40 acres bordering on the famous Eagle River/ Three Lakes 28 Lake Chain and the pristine shores of “private” Dollar Lake. This could account for our guest list including addresses from around the world.

Jake and Sue’s children have been integrally involved in the tradition of the Family-run Resort. Jennifer, Jessica, Janlee, and Rob have held various jobs around the Inn over the last several years.
